The Role of Licensing and Regulation
A fundamental aspect of any reputable online casino is its licensing and regulation. Licensing jurisdictions, such as the United Kingdom Gambling Commission (UKGC) and the Malta Gaming Authority (MGA), impose strict standards that casinos must adhere to. These standards cover areas like player protection, anti-money laundering measures, and responsible gambling practices. A casino operating with a valid license is demonstrably committed to upholding these standards, providing players with a level of assurance and recourse in case of disputes. It's crucial to verify a casino’s licensing information before making any deposits or engaging in real-money play. Unlicensed casinos operate in a legal gray area and pose a significant risk to players.
| Licensing Jurisdiction | Key Features | Player Protection Aspects |
|---|---|---|
| UK Gambling Commission (UKGC) | Stringent regulations, high standards of fairness. | Mandatory self-exclusion schemes, responsible gambling tools, dispute resolution services. |
| Malta Gaming Authority (MGA) | Reputable, widely recognized, strong regulatory framework. | Player fund segregation, regular audits, robust security protocols. |
| Curacao eGaming | More lenient regulations, suitable for certain markets. | Basic player protection measures, limited dispute resolution options. |

Exploring Bonus Structures and Wagering Requirements
Online casinos frequently entice new players with bonuses and promotions. These can range from welcome bonuses and free spins to deposit matches and loyalty rewards. Bonuses can significantly enhance the player experience, providing extra funds to explore the casino’s games and potentially increase winnings. However, it’s crucial to understand the terms and conditions associated with each bonus before claiming it. In many cases, bonuses are subject to wagering requirements, which dictate the amount of money players must wager before they can withdraw any winnings derived from the bonus. Wagering requirements vary widely between casinos and can significantly impact the overall value of a bonus. High wagering requirements can make it difficult to cash out winnings, while low wagering requirements are more player-friendly.
Beyond wagering requirements, other important terms and conditions to consider include game restrictions, maximum bet sizes, and time limits. Some casinos restrict the use of bonuses to specific games, while others impose limits on the maximum amount that can be bet per round. Time limits specify the period within which wagering requirements must be met. Failing to meet these requirements within the specified timeframe can result in the forfeiture of the bonus and any associated winnings. Carefully reading and understanding these terms is essential for avoiding disappointment and maximizing the potential value of a bonus. Payment Methods and Security Protocols
The availability of secure and convenient payment methods is a critical factor when choosing an online casino. Players want to be able to deposit and withdraw funds easily and efficiently, without compromising their financial security. Reputable casinos offer a variety of payment options, including credit and debit cards, e-wallets (such as PayPal, Skrill, and Neteller), bank transfers, and increasingly, cryptocurrencies. Each payment method has its own advantages and disadvantages in terms of speed, fees, and security. E-wallets, for example, often offer faster withdrawals than traditional banking methods. Cryptocurrencies provide enhanced privacy and anonymity, but they can be subject to volatility.
Security is paramount when it comes to online casino payments. Casinos should employ robust encryption technology, such as SSL (Secure Socket Layer), to protect sensitive financial information. Two-factor authentication (2FA) adds an extra layer of security by requiring players to verify their identity through a second device. Furthermore, casinos should adhere to strict KYC (Know Your Customer) procedures to prevent fraud and money laundering. These procedures typically involve verifying the player’s identity through documentation such as a passport or driver’s license. A secure payment environment is a hallmark of a trustworthy online casino. It's important to look for casinos that explicitly state their security measures and have a proven track record of protecting player funds.
Essential Security Measures to Look For
- SSL Encryption: Ensures that all data transmitted between the player and the casino is encrypted and protected from interception.
- Two-Factor Authentication (2FA): Adds an extra layer of security by requiring a second form of verification.
- KYC Procedures: Verifies the player’s identity to prevent fraud and money laundering.
- Secure Server Infrastructure: Protects sensitive data from unauthorized access.
- Regular Security Audits: Ensures that the casino’s security systems are up-to-date and effective.

Customer Support and Responsible Gambling Frameworks
Exceptional customer support is an integral part of a positive online casino experience. Players may encounter questions or issues at any time, and they deserve prompt, helpful, and professional assistance. Reputable casinos offer multiple support channels, including live chat, email, and phone support. Live chat is typically the most convenient option, as it provides instant access to a support agent. Email support is suitable for less urgent inquiries, while phone support is preferred by some players who prefer to speak directly with a representative. The quality of customer support varies significantly between casinos. Look for casinos that offer 24/7 support and have a team of knowledgeable and responsive agents.
Beyond customer support, responsible gambling frameworks are essential for promoting a safe and sustainable gaming environment. Casinos should provide tools and resources to help players manage their gambling habits and prevent problem gambling. These tools include deposit limits, loss limits, self-exclusion options, and links to support organizations. Deposit limits allow players to restrict the amount of money they can deposit into their account over a specific period. Loss limits allow players to limit the amount of money they can lose.
